Claims (4)
- 헥사메틸올멜라민 1몰에 에탄올 6내지 12몰로 이루어진 2,4,6-트리[비스(에톡시메틸)아미노]-1,3,5-트리아진 폴리에테르 폴리올의 제조방법.
- 2,4,6-트리[비스(에톡시메틸)아미노]-1,3,5-트리아진 폴리에테르 폴리올에 대해 암모늄폴리포스페이트를 30내지 70중량% 가하여 폴리올 믹스쳐로 하는 제조방법.
- 2,4,6-트리[비스(에톡시메틸)아미노]-1,3,5-트리아진 폴리에테르 폴리올을 섭씨 60내지 80도에서 3시간 합성하는 제조방법
- 2,4,6-트리[비스(에톡시메틸)아미노]-1,3,5-트리아진 폴리에테르 폴리올의 합성촉매로 염산을 사용하여 PH를 3-6.5에서 제조하는 방법.
